I wrote a Veronica Mars drabble today for [livejournal.com profile] tuesday100 the new Veronica Mars weekly drabble challenge community.

Dodge, hell out of
Veronica has never been so scared as the night she finds her mom again. The prank phone calls, seeing her at the bar-drunker than she's ever seen her mom before-and the lingering fear that she might not actually stay at the clinic. Veronica doesn't mind about her college fund, but driving back into Neptune she wonders if her life will ever be the same after a night like this.

She might never have the opportunity to leave now, not without a miraculous income bracket jump. But if it brings her mom back, she knows it'll be worth it.
